Quick note on timezones before your first Marrowdale export ticket: all report data is stored in UTC, but exports render in the customer's configured zone, which is applied at render time — not at query time. So if totals look "off by a day," check the zone setting before digging into the pipeline. DST boundaries cause most of the weird tickets, especially late October. The conversion rules and known edge cases are written up on the page below.

wiki page, bagef-yajof: https://sentry.sivrelcloud.corp/board

Off-site Run Checklist — Item 4: Calibration Weights

Grab the grey Pelicase with the full batch of calibration weights for the Dunmere metrology lab. Don't stack anything on top — the small weights shift easily. Count them against the packing slip before you seal the case, and get a signature at the Dunmere dock. The courier hand-over instruction is below.

drop instructions, kahip-yahig: the aldion rusion courier leaves the holius oliath tamion ledger at gate 7743 under passcode 254881

Hey Marisol — handing off the Quillbeam image slimming work before I'm out. I got the base swapped to the minimal runtime and stripped the build toolchain; image is down from 1.2GB to 340MB. Registry pushes are way faster now. The slimmed build reads these settings at startup:

deployment values, tawif-kageg:
zorael:
  log_level: debug
  metrics_host: metrics.zorael.qorvelsys.internal
  pin: 3988
  pool_size: 32